Yes the Davies Plain Track has been closed between Davies Plain Hut and Buckwong Creek. Last time I was there the gate was vandalised at Buckwong Ck and people were ignoring the very clear closure signage (I even noticed some LR drivers tripping down from the recent Cooma LR anniversary also ignoring the closure). You can still get to Davies Plain Hut from the south.
In general though, there are gates and these are closed during the seasonal closures. There is good signage about this, unless vandalised, along the tracks in national parks. If you want snow though, there are state forests and other remote areas that offer that experience.
Mt Selma, Mt Terrible - anywhere above 1400m. Which are of Vic are you heading too?
My experience is mainly in the north of Alpine National Park where you are sometimes lucky from now on high up before the gates close.

The Queen's Birthday weekend is always the official opening of the snow season in Vic, and all the resort areas become controlled by the ARC, or whatever it's called now, at that time. Road closures and things like the mandatory carrying of chains are dictated by that date. Of course, Parks have their own agenda as to road closures outside of that.
